Burggen (German pronunciation: [ˈbʊʁɡn̩]) is a municipality in the Weilheim-Schongau district, in Bavaria, Germany.

Essential numbers in Germany
ADAC roadside assistance: +49 89 22 22 22. No general speed limit on some autobahn sections but advisory 130 km/h.
